The Feinstein Institutes was established in 1999 as The Institute for Medical Research at North Shore-LIJ, [5] acquiring assets from the Picower Institute for Medical Research when it ceased operations. [6] [7] [8] The Institutes are research home of the North Shore-Long Island Jewish Health System, which rebranded as Northwell Health in 2015. [5]
The Institute for Medical Research at North Shore-Long Island Jewish was founded in 1999, and in 2002 it acquired the Picower Institute. Northwell Health is a nonprofit integrated healthcare network that is New York State's largest healthcare provider and private employer, with more than 85,000 employees. [ 1 ] The flagship hospitals of Northwell are North Shore University Hospital and Long Island Jewish Medical Center (LIJ Medical Center).
